FOR 2014 SEASON SALE !!!
This SeaCraft Safari has been yard maintained by Brewer Fiddler's Cove Marina. It is a very large 20 ft. cutty cabin known for its three step hull design, a hard chine, lifting strakes and dry ride. With a large cockpit for fishing or cruising and room to sleep two in it's 6'6' vee berths she has plenty of room. Recent upgrades (2010-2011) include; soda blasting hull and new barrier and bottom paint, a rework of topside, replacement of all SS hardware and running lights, bright work refinished, new boulsters, two new transom fold-away jump seats and new upholstery all in (2012) and new white canvas with a soft back full enclosure (2008). The 135 HP mercruiser engine, the outdrive (Bravo I), helm controls and wiring were replaced with new in 2008. Records are available for review.
